Abstract

The invention discloses a five-piece infrared monofocal lens group, which comprises the following components in sequence from an object side to an image side: an aperture; a first lens element with positive refractive power; a second lens element with refractive power; a third lens element with refractive power; a fourth lens element with positive refractive power; and a fifth lens element with negative refractive power; the distance on the optical axis from the object-side surface of the first lens element to the imaging plane is TL, the overall focal length of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group is f, the distance on the optical axis from the image-side surface of the fifth lens element to the imaging plane is BFL, half of the imaging height of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group captured on the imaging plane is IMH, and the following conditions are satisfied: 3< TL xf/(BFL × IMH) <7. Therefore, the invention provides a five-piece infrared single-focus lens set with wide viewing angle, high resolution capability, short lens length and small distortion.

Technical Field
The present invention relates to a five-piece lens assembly, and more particularly to a miniaturized five-piece infrared single-focus lens assembly applied to an electronic product.
Background
Nowadays, digital graphics technology is continuously innovated and changed, especially digital carriers of digital cameras and mobile phones are all miniaturized, so that photosensitive components such as CCDs or CMOSs are also required to be more miniaturized, and in addition to being applied to the field of photography, infrared focusing lenses are also widely applied to the field of infrared receiving and sensing of game machines in recent years, and in order to make the range of the game machines for sensing users wider, the current lens group for receiving infrared wavelengths mostly adopts a wide-angle lens group with a larger drawing angle as a main stream.
In which, the applicant has also previously proposed a plurality of lens sets related to infrared wavelength reception, and only the current game machine is based on a 3D game with more stereoscopic, real and realistic sensation, so that the current or previous lens sets of the applicant have been required to be detected by a 2D plane game, so that the depth sensing effect of the 3D game cannot be satisfied.
Furthermore, regarding the dedicated infrared receiving and sensing lens set for game machine, in order to pursue low cost, plastic lenses are adopted, the poor light transmittance of the first material is one of the key factors that affect the depth detection precision of the game machine, and the second plastic lens is easy to overheat or overcool the ambient temperature, so that the focal length of the lens set is changed and the accurate focusing detection cannot be performed.
Therefore, how to provide a lens assembly capable of accurately detecting and receiving depth distances and preventing the focal length of the lens assembly from changing to affect the depth detection effect is a technical bottleneck to be overcome by the infrared wavelength receiving lens assembly.
Disclosure of Invention
The present invention provides a five-piece infrared single-focus lens set, and more particularly, to a four-piece infrared single-wavelength lens set with improved view angle, high resolution, short lens length, and small distortion.
To achieve the above object, the present invention provides a five-piece infrared monofocal lens assembly, which comprises an aperture stop and an optical assembly consisting of five lens elements, in order from an object side to an image side: the aperture; the first lens element with positive refractive power has an object-side surface being convex in a paraxial region thereof, and at least one of the object-side surface and the image-side surface thereof being aspheric; the second lens element with refractive power has at least one of an object-side surface and an image-side surface thereof being aspheric; the third lens element with refractive power has at least one of an object-side surface and an image-side surface thereof being aspheric; the fourth lens element with positive refractive power has an object-side surface being concave at a paraxial region thereof and an image-side surface being convex at a paraxial region thereof, and at least one of the object-side surface and the image-side surface of the fourth lens element is aspheric; the fifth lens element with negative refractive power has a convex object-side surface in a paraxial region thereof, a concave image-side surface in a paraxial region thereof, and at least one of the object-side surface and the image-side surface thereof is aspheric;
the distance on the optical axis from the object-side surface of the first lens element to the imaging plane is TL, the overall focal length of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group is f, the distance on the optical axis from the image-side surface of the fifth lens element to the imaging plane is BFL, half of the imaging height of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group captured on the imaging plane is IMH, and the following conditions are satisfied: 3< TL xf/(BFL IMH) <7.
Preferably, the overall focal length of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group is f, the focal length of the first lens element is f1, and the following conditions are satisfied: 0.23< f/f1< 1.04. Therefore, the refractive power of the first lens is maintained in a proper range, the field angle (FOV) of the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group is maintained at a proper angle, and the assembly sensitivity of the first lens is reduced.
Preferably, the overall focal length of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group is f, and the combined focal length of the second lens element, the third lens element and the fourth lens element is f234, and the following conditions are satisfied: 0.20< f/f234< 1.83. Therefore, light rays with wider visual angles can be incident on the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group, so that the peripheral illumination is improved and the visual angle is enlarged.
Preferably, the focal length of the first lens is f1, the combined focal length of the second lens, the third lens and the fourth lens is f234, and the following conditions are satisfied: 0.23< f1/f234< 5.85. Therefore, the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group has a large picture angle, and the resolution capability is obviously improved.
Preferably, a combined focal length of the first lens, the second lens and the third lens is f123, and a combined focal length of the first lens, the second lens, the third lens and the fourth lens is f1234, and the following conditions are satisfied: 0.8< f123/f1234< 2.4. This achieves an ideal resolving power.
Preferably, the overall focal length of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group is f, and the combined focal length of the first lens element, the second lens element, the third lens element and the fourth lens element is f1234, and the following conditions are satisfied: 0.65< f/f1234< 1.72. Therefore, light with a wider visual angle can be incident on the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group, so that the peripheral illumination is improved and the visual angle is enlarged.
Preferably, a combined focal length of the third lens and the fourth lens is f34, and a combined focal length of the second lens, the third lens and the fourth lens is f234, and the following conditions are satisfied: 0.34< f34/f234< 1.40. Thus, ideal resolution capability is achieved.
Preferably, wherein the focal length of the first lens is f1, the radius of curvature of the object-side surface of the first lens is R1, and the following condition is satisfied: 1.1< f1/R1< 6.8. Thereby, the regulation of incident light rays is facilitated, especially for incident light rays with large viewing angles.
Preferably, a radius of curvature of the image-side surface of the third lens element is R6, a radius of curvature of the object-side surface of the third lens element is R5, and the following condition is satisfied: 0.16< R5/R6< 2.14. Therefore, the image bending can be corrected, and the imaging quality is improved.
Preferably, a radius of curvature of the object-side surface of the fifth lens element is R9, a radius of curvature of the image-side surface of the fifth lens element is R10, and the following condition is satisfied: 0.95< R9/R10< 7.61. Therefore, the thickness change from the near-optical axis position to the off-axis position of the fifth lens can be relieved, and the situation of poor molding caused by overlarge thickness difference at the off-axis position can be relieved.
Preferably, a focal length of the third lens element is f3, a radius of curvature of an object-side surface of the third lens element is R5, a radius of curvature of an image-side surface of the third lens element is R6, and the following conditions are satisfied: -0.2 mm -1 <f3/(R5×R6)<21.1 mm -1 . This improves lens formability.
Preferably, an axial distance between the object-side surface of the first lens element and the image plane is TL, an axial thickness of the second lens element is CT2, an axial thickness of the third lens element is CT3, and an axial thickness of the fourth lens element is CT4, and the following conditions are satisfied: 2.3< TL/(CT2+ CT3+ CT4) < 6.2. Therefore, the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group is beneficial to maintaining the miniaturization of the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group and can be loaded on light and thin electronic products.
Preferably, a distance between the object-side surface of the first lens element and the image plane on the optical axis is TL, a total focal length of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group is f, and the following conditions are satisfied: 1.0< TL/f < 2.0. This is advantageous in obtaining a wide field angle (field angle) and in maintaining the size reduction of the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group, and the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group can be mounted on a thin and light electronic product.
Preferably, an axial distance between the image-side surface of the fifth lens element and the image plane is BFL, an axial distance between the object-side surface of the first lens element and the image plane is TL, and the following conditions are satisfied: 0.18< BFL/TL < 0.35. Thus, a suitable after-coke can be obtained.
Preferably, a distance between the object-side surface of the first lens element and the image plane is TL, a half of an imaging height of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group on the image plane is IMH, and the following conditions are satisfied: 1.4< TL/IMH < 2.4. Therefore, the balance can be obtained between the reduction of the volume of the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group and the increase of the area of an imaging surface.
Preferably, the total focal length of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group is f, the radius of curvature of the object-side surface of the fifth lens element is R9, and the radius of curvature of the image-side surface of the fifth lens element is R10, and the following conditions are satisfied: 0.48 mm < (f x R10)/R9<3.77 mm. Therefore, the image bending can be corrected, and the imaging quality is improved.

in the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group provided by the invention, the material of the lens can be plastic or glass, when the material of the lens is plastic, the production cost can be effectively reduced, and when the material of the lens is glass, the degree of freedom of the configuration of the refractive power of the five-piece infrared single-focus lens group can be increased. In addition, the object side surface and the image side surface of the lens in the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group can be aspheric surfaces, the aspheric surfaces can be easily made into shapes other than spherical surfaces, more control variables are obtained for reducing aberration, and the number of the used lenses is further reduced, so that the total length of the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group can be effectively reduced.
In the five-piece infrared monofocal lens group provided by the invention, regarding the lens with refractive power, if the lens surface is a convex surface and the position of the convex surface is not defined, the lens surface is a convex surface at a paraxial region; if the lens surface is concave and the concave position is not defined, it means that the lens surface is concave at the paraxial region.
The five-piece infrared single-focus lens group provided by the invention can be applied to an optical system for moving focusing according to requirements, has the characteristics of excellent aberration correction and good imaging quality, and can be applied to electronic image systems such as 3D (three-dimensional) image acquisition, digital cameras, mobile devices, digital drawing boards or vehicle photography in many aspects.
